Key Findings in This Report

• Proposes an analog-only beamforming (AoBF) architecture to replace hybrid beamforming, simplifying system reconfiguration and eliminating pilot overhead for near-field multiuser MIMO communications. • Formulates AoBF design as maximizing power to the target user while minimizing leakage to other users, solved via beam focusing and beam nulling using the majorization-minimization algorithm. • Develops two AoBF schemes: one with perfect CSI for performance benchmarking and one with imperfect CSI obtained from near-field codebook beam sweeping for practical deployment. • Simulation results show that the proposed AoBF schemes approach HBF sum-rate performance while achieving higher energy efficiency, making them attractive for energy-constrained systems.
